# How to split a shift

**For:** Manager
**You'll need:** A shift with two or more people assigned.

If a shift has multiple people on it and one of them needs to leave early (or arrive late), you can split that person off into a separate shift without rebuilding both. Hold **'Alt'** (**'Option'** on macOS) while resizing.

## Alt-resize in roster (resource) view

1. Open a roster view — for example **'Roster week timeline'**.
2. Hold **'Alt'** (**'Option'** on macOS) and drag the edge of the shift on a person's row.
3. Release at the split point.

The dragged portion becomes a new shift with that one person assigned; the original keeps the rest.

## Alt-resize in week or day view

1. In a week or day view, hold **'Alt'** (**'Option'** on macOS) and drag the edge of a multi-assignment shift.
2. Release the mouse — a person picker pops up listing everyone assigned.
3. Click the person you want to split off.

That person's portion becomes a new shift; the rest of the shift keeps the remaining people.

## Visual feedback

While **'Alt'** / **'Option'** is held during a resize, the shift block shows a split-preview style so you can see what's about to happen before you release.

## Verify it worked

The original shift now has one fewer person assigned, and a new shift appears with just the split-off person.
